qcacld-3.0: Integrate DSC (psoc ssr)

The Driver Synchronization Core (DSC) is a set of synchronization
primitives for use by the driver's orchestration layer. It provides APIs
for ensuring safe state transitions (including bring up and tear down)
of major driver objects: a single driver, associated psocs, and their
associated vdevs.

As part of integrating the DSC APIs into HDD, protect psoc sub-system
recovery (SSR).
